Native People and the Criminal Injustice System

Indigenous Peoples' Solidarity Movement - Ottawa, 20.03.2009 - 08:43
Indigenous people are massively over represented in the Canadian criminal injustice and caging (prison) system. Not only are they overly represented, but the punishments they receive are often overly harsh and punitive – even if we accept the criminal injustice system’s standards of crime and punishment.
